This work was a finalist in the 2024 Mosman Art Prize.

Charmaine’s works are reflections of a spiritual connection to Country. Through ancestral links, family, identity, and community Charmaine tells not only her own story, but that of her lineage and people.

Her works act as visual portals that allow the viewer to connect with her art and cultural vision. Charmaine says: “It is in my blood to create.” Connection to history and Country has always grounded her practice within a deeply authentic place.

Charmaine’s practice includes salvaging and repurposing textile materials such as netted curtains and fresh produce bags to then create intricate stencils that are used within her painting practice.

Says Charmaine of this work: “My family has a smoking ceremony held beside the beautiful Washpool Creek in Northern New South Wales every year. It connects us to country, family and our ancestors. Rejuvenating our minds, body and spirit. This piece that I have created is embedded in my deep respect and spiritual connection to Country and our family gatherings.”
